Output 82de53ba3308007e35f80a81555a40e60d457296b113f13b6ed1b2f7b5edda94:0

value
17417895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6c105fd1e07d081dd1b6bf00910989ffcaf8fc6 OP_EQUAL
address
3MGXm6X5T68eckNhUqKEzwFd9GwVU5U7p2
transaction
82de53ba3308007e35f80a81555a40e60d457296b113f13b6ed1b2f7b5edda94
confirmations
222012
spent
true